New Delhi, Nov 25 (IBNS): The Bharatiya Janata Party on Saturday slammed Congress vice president Rahul Gandhi over his  "failed hugplomacy" jibe at Prime Minister Narendra Modi.

BJP spokesperson G.V.L Narsimha Rao tweeted: "Rahul baba, आदतें नहीं बदली हैं
For once,stand with the country & not with Terrorists as is your habit. You are a known sympathiser of LeT. WikiLeaks & Ishtar Jahan case cover-up exposed your links. BTW, have you congratulated your "Hafeez Saheb's" on his release yet? @officeofrg."

Rahul Gandhi on Saturday mocked Prime Minister Narendra Modi’s ‘hugplomacy’ with US President Donald Trump after Pakistan released 2008 Mumbai attacks mastermind and Lashkar-e-Taiba chief Hafiz Saeed from house arrest.

His innuendo is directed to Modi's embraces with Trump whenever the two met.

In a tweet, Gandhi said, “more hugs were urgently needed” between PM Modi and US President Donald Trump as the terror mastermind is now free.

“Narendrabhai, बात नहीं बनी. Terror mastermind is free. President Trump just delinked Pak military funding from LeT. Hugplomacy fail. More hugs urgently needed,” he said.

Hafeez Saeed was released from house arrest on  Friday following a court order.

Coming out of house arrest, the JuD chief made anti-India tirade, saying he will  gather people  for the “cause of Kashmir” and try to help Kashmiris get their “destination of freedom”.
